Bumps strong_migrations from 0.6.1 to 0.6.8.

Changelog

Sourced from strong_migrations's changelog.

0.6.8 (2020-05-13)

  • change_column_null on a column with a NOT NULL constraint is safe in Postgres 12+

0.6.7 (2020-05-13)

  • Improved comments in initializer
  • Fixed string timeouts for Postgres

0.6.6 (2020-05-08)

  • Added warnings for missing and long lock timeouts
  • Added install generator

0.6.5 (2020-05-06)

  • Fixed deprecation warnings with Ruby 2.7

0.6.4 (2020-04-16)

  • Added check for add_reference with foreign_key: true

0.6.3 (2020-04-04)

  • Increasing precision of decimal or numeric column is safe in Postgres 9.2+
  • Making decimal or numeric column unconstrained is safe in Postgres 9.2+
  • Changing between timestamp and timestamptz when session time zone is UTC in Postgres 12+
  • Increasing the length of a varchar column from under 255 up to 255 in MySQL and MariaDB
  • Increasing the length of a varchar column over 255 in MySQL and MariaDB

0.6.2 (2020-02-03)

  • Fixed PostgreSQL version check
